Cost Allocation

Cost allocation is the financial accounting process of assigning costs to specific areas or activities within a company. Imagine a pie representing your total expenses. Cost allocation slices that pie up, assigning portions to departments, products, projects, or even individual tasks. This helps businesses understand where their money goes and identify areas for potential cost savings. It’s crucial for accurate financial reporting, setting budgets, and making informed decisions about resource allocation.
